THE ORGANIZATION IS AN INDIGENOUS WOMEN-LED, INTERGENERATIONAL ORGANIZATION THAT WORKS TO EMPOWER INDIGENOUS PEOPLE AND REVITALIZE INDIGENOUS CULTURE BY BRINGING VISIBILITY AND RESOURCES TO INDIGENOUS COMMUNITIES. AT THIS TIME, THE ORGANIZATION'S EFFORTS FOCUS ON PROVIDING CHARITABLE AND EDUCATIONAL SUPPORT TO INDIGENOUS COMMUNITIES IN THE LOS ANGELES METROPOLITAN AREA, ALTHOUGH IN THE FUTURE THE ORGANIZATION MAY EXPAND ITS PROGRAMMATIC OFFERINGS TO A LARGER GEOGRAPHIC AREA.

What Arts, Culture & Humanities executives earn in California
Comparable arts, culture & humanities organizations in California pay their highest-earning executive a median of $66,860.
These are arts, culture & humanities sector-wide figures, not this organization's reported pay. Based on 630 organizations across 630 filings (2021 – 2023).
